Understanding Warehouse Inventory Clearance

Warehouse inventory clearance involves systematically identifying and removing excess, obsolete, or slow-moving stock from storage facilities. Businesses often face challenges like overstocking, seasonal inventory buildup, or changes in product demand, which can tie up valuable resources. Implementing clearance strategies allows companies to free up space for new products, reduce storage costs, and improve overall warehouse efficiency.

In addition, clearance operations support better decision-making in procurement and purchasing. By knowing exactly what inventory is available or needs to be cleared, businesses can avoid unnecessary purchases and optimize their supply chain. For U.S. companies, this translates to lower operational expenses and higher flexibility to adapt to market trends.

Strategies for Effective Warehouse Inventory Clearance

Successful inventory clearance requires a combination of planning, analysis, and execution. Businesses in the USA often implement the following strategies:

  1. Inventory Audit – Regularly assess stock levels to identify slow-moving or obsolete items.
  2. Categorization and Prioritization – Separate inventory based on urgency, value, and demand trends.
  3. Discounts and Promotions – Encourage faster turnover through targeted sales or bulk offers.
  4. Donation or Recycling Programs – Reduce waste while supporting corporate social responsibility initiatives.
  5. Integration with Procurement – Coordinate with purchasing teams to prevent overstocking in the future.

These strategies not only help free up space but also ensure that the warehouse remains ready to handle incoming stock efficiently, supporting the overall goal of cost reduction.
